What are the best IBS pain medications?

irritating bowel or IBS syndrome is a very unpleasant feeling in the abdomen, which may include diarrhea or constipation. The abdominal pain is often accompanied by flatulence and a feeling of constant and somewhat naughty. While IBS pain is disturbing, there are several ways to effectively minimize and solve pain associated with health and help restore a certain sense of normality of everyday routine.

One of the best ways to retain IBS is to maintain a daily food diary. This allows this to find out which foods to worsen the condition and which of them not. Along with the type of food, include the amount consumed at each meal and a description of any type of discomfort that also occurs. This can help you determine which food seems to bring the stomach that triggers gas and flatulence and which leads to seizures of constipation and diarrhea. The collected data will make it easier to detect what you should and should not consume on any meal.

The heating pad is one effective home remedy that works for many people dealing with IBS pain. If possible, laying on the back and applying the heating pad directly to the stomach area for half an hour can help bring relief from many symptoms associated with the condition. It is good to have a type of thin cloth between the skin surface to minimize the chances of burning the skin. In addition, the use of deep heating on the skin in conjunction with the heating pad does not increase the process efficiency; In fact, it will increase the chances of keeping the burn into the area.

Some people suffering from any form of gastroenteritis find that peppermint oil consumption can help alleviate the symptoms associated with IBS pain. The oil can be taken as a capsule along the woda or made in a soothing tea. While peppermint oil helps to calm IBS pain, it can also increase the possibility to experience heartburn in several people.

properties of some antidepressV are effective with some cases of IBS pain. In general, the dose is prescribed for irritable bowel syndrome significantly smaller than when using the drug to treat depression. The benefits usually do not appear until the drug has been used for at least a few weeks.

Antispasmodic drugs are also effective in dealing with IBS pain. Drugs of this type help to release the muscles found in the intestinal tract and stomach and alleviate some constant tension and pressure caused by IBS. In many cases, the drug takes thirty minutes to an hour before meals and will help minimize or even eliminate symptoms.
